oracle数据库需要启动哪些服务-Oracle

admin1年前 (2024-06-05)基础运维知识392
点击下载TXT

Oracle 数据库所需的启动服务

要启用 Oracle 数据库,需要启动以下服务:

1. Oracle TNS Listener (LSTNR)

  • 用于侦听来自客户端应用程序的连接请求并将其路由到相应的数据库实例。

2. Oracle Database Service (DBSMON)

  • 负责启动和管理数据库实例,包括管理进程、内存和资源分配。

3. Oracle Server Manager (SMON)

  • 自动管理 Oracle 数据库的内部流程,包括恢复已崩溃的进程、回滚失败的事务以及清理临时数据。

4. Oracle Log Writer Process (LGWR)

  • 将脏缓冲区中的数据写入重做日志文件,确保数据在发生系统故障时不会丢失。

5. Oracle Checkpoint Process (CKPT)

  • 定期将数据库缓冲池中的脏缓冲区写入数据文件中,确保在发生系统故障时不会丢失已提交的数据。

6. Oracle Process Monitor (PMON)

  • 监控其他数据库进程的状态,并在进程失败时重新启动它们。

7. Oracle Lock Manager (LCK0)

  • 管理数据库中的锁和闩锁,协调对数据库资源的并发访问

8. Oracle Archiver Process (ARCn)

  • 当启用归档日志时,将联机重做日志文件的所有已完成部分复制到归档重做日志文件中。

相关文章

oracle锁表怎么解-Oracle

如何解除 Oracle 锁表 问题:如何解除 Oracle 锁表? 解答: 方法 1:使用 DDL 语句 可以使用 ALTER TABLE 语句重新定义受影响的表,但这会丢弃所有未提交的事务。 方法...

oracle数据库版本怎么看-Oracle

如何查看 Oracle 数据库版本 以下是有两种查看 Oracle 数据库版本的方法: 1. 使用 Oracle Enterprise Manager 控制台 连接到 Oracle Enterpr...

oracle视图怎么导出-Oracle

Oracle 视图导出 问题:如何导出 Oracle 视图? 回答: 导出 Oracle 视图可以通过使用 EXP 实用程序。 步骤: 登录 Oracle 数据库:使用您的用户名和密码登录 Or...

oracle数据库怎么停止-Oracle

Oracle数据库如何停止 要停止Oracle数据库,请执行以下步骤: 步骤 1: 连接到数据库 使用SQL*Plus或其他客户端工具连接到数据库: sqlplus / as sysdba登录后复制...

oracle怎么取第一行数据-Oracle

如何在Oracle中获取第一行数据 在Oracle数据库中获取第一行数据的常用方法有以下两种: 方法1:使用ROWNUM伪列 ROWNUM伪列返回当前行的行号。可以通过如下查询获取第一行数据: SE...

怎么看oracle实例名-Oracle

如何查找 Oracle 实例名 步骤 1:使用 SQL Plus 连接到 Oracle 数据库 sqlplus username/password@database_name登录后复制 步骤 2:执...

发表评论

访客

◎欢迎参与讨论,请在这里发表您的看法和观点。